diff --git a/Modules/CMakeDetermineCXXCompiler.cmake b/Modules/CMakeDetermineCXXCompiler.cmake new file mode 100644 index 000000000..7f8f3ec8b --- /dev/null +++ b/Modules/CMakeDetermineCXXCompiler.cmake @@ -0,0 +1,188 @@ + +#============================================================================= +# Copyright 2002-2009 Kitware, Inc. +# +# Distributed under the OSI-approved BSD License (the "License"); +# see accompanying file Copyright.txt for details. +# +# This software is distributed W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the +# implied warranty of M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. +# See the License for more information. +#============================================================================= +# (To distribute this file outside of CMake, substitute the full +# License text for the above reference.) + +# determine the compiler to use for C++ programs +# NOTE, a generator may set C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ER before +# loading this file to force a compiler. +# use environment variable CXX first if defined by user, next use +# the cmake variable CMAKE_GENERATOR_CXX which can be defined by a generator +# as a default compiler +# If the internal cmake variable _C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X is set, this is used +# as prefix for the tools (e.g. arm-elf-g++, arm-elf-ar etc.) +# +# Sets the following variables: +# C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ER +# CMAKE_COMPILER_IS_GNUCXX +# CMAKE_AR +# CMAKE_RANLIB +# +# If not already set before, it also sets +# _C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X + +IF(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T NOTFOUND) + + # prefer the environment variable CXX + IF($ENV{CXX} MATCHES ".+") + GET_FILENAME_COMPONENT(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T $ENV{CXX} PROGRAM PROGRAM_ARGS CMAKE_CXX_FLAGS_ENV_INIT) + IF(CMAKE_CXX_FLAGS_ENV_INIT)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ARG1 "${CMAKE_CXX_FLAGS_ENV_INIT}" CACHE STRING "First argument to CXX compiler") + ENDIF(CMAKE_CXX_FLAGS_ENV_INIT) + IF(NOT EXISTS 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T}) + MESSAGE(FATAL_ERROR "Could not find compiler set in environment variable CXX:\n$ENV{CXX}.\n${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T}") + ENDIF(NOT EXISTS 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T}) + ENDIF($ENV{CXX} MATCHES ".+") + + # next prefer the generator specified compiler + IF(CMAKE_GENERATOR_CXX) + IF(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T ${CMAKE_GENERATOR_CXX}) + ENDIF(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T) + ENDIF(CMAKE_GENERATOR_CXX) + + # finally list compilers to try + IF(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T}) + ELSE(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ST ${_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X}c++ ${_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X}g++ CC aCC cl bcc xlC) + ENDIF(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T) + + # Find the compiler. + IF (_CMAKE_USER_C_COMPILER_PATH) + FIND_PROGRAM(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ER NAMES 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ST} PATHS ${_CMAKE_USER_C_COMPILER_PATH} DOC "C++ compiler" NO_DEFAULT_PATH) + ENDIF (_CMAKE_USER_C_COMPILER_PATH) + FIND_PROGRAM(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ER NAMES 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ST} DOC "C++ compiler") + + IF(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T AND N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ER "${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T}" CACHE FILEPATH "C++ compiler" FORCE) + ENDIF(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_INIT AND N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) +ELSE(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) + +# we only get here if C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ER was specified using -D or a pre-made CMakeCache.txt +# (e.g. via ctest) or set in C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_FILE +# +# if C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ER is a list of length 2, use the first item as +# C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ER and the 2nd one as C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ARG1 + + LIST(LENGTH C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ER _C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ST_LENGTH) + IF("${_C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ST_LENGTH}" EQUAL 2) + LIST(GET C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ER 1 C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ARG1) + LIST(GET C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ER 0 C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) + ENDIF("${_C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_LIST_LENGTH}" EQUAL 2) + +# if a compiler was specified by the user but without path, +# now try to find it with the full path +# if it is found, force it into the cache, +# if not, don't overwrite the setting (which was given by the user) with "NOTFOUND" +# if the CXX compiler already had a path, reuse it for searching the C compiler + GET_FILENAME_COMPONENT(_CMAKE_USER_CXX_COMPILER_PATH "${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ER}" PATH) + IF(NOT _CMAKE_USER_CXX_COMPILER_PATH) + FIND_PROGRAM(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_WITH_PATH NAMES 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ER}) + MARK_AS_ADVANCED(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_WITH_PATH) + IF(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_WITH_PATH)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ER ${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_WITH_PATH} CACHE STRING "CXX compiler" FORCE) + ENDIF(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_WITH_PATH) + ENDIF(NOT _CMAKE_USER_CXX_COMPILER_PATH) +ENDIF(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) +MARK_AS_ADVANCED(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ER) + +IF (NOT _C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_LOCATION) + GET_FILENAME_COMPONENT(_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_LOCATION "${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ER}" PATH) +ENDIF (NOT _C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_LOCATION) + +# This block was used before the compiler was identified by building a +# source file. Unless g++ crashes when building a small C++ +# executable this should no longer be needed. +# +# The g++ that comes with BeOS 5 segfaults if you run "g++ -E" +# ("gcc -E" is fine), which throws up a system dialog box that hangs cmake +# until the user clicks "OK"...so for now, we just assume it's g++. +# IF(BEOS) +# SET(CMAKE_COMPILER_IS_GNUCXX 1) +# SET(CMAKE_COMPILER_IS_GNUCXX_RUN 1) +# ENDIF(BEOS) + +# Build a small source file to identify the compiler. +IF(${CMAKE_GENERATOR} MATCHES "Visual Studio") +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ID_RUN 1)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_PLATFORM_ID "Windows") +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ID "MSVC") +ENDIF(${CMAKE_GENERATOR} MATCHES "Visual Studio") +IF(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ID_RUN) +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ID_RUN 1) + + # Each entry in this list is a set of extra flags to try + # adding to the compile line to see if it helps produce + # a valid identification file. +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ID_TEST_FLAGS + # Try compiling to an object file only. + "-c" + ) + + # Try to identify the compiler. + S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ID) + FILE(READ ${CMAKE_ROOT}/Modules/CMakePlatformId.h.in + C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ID_PLATFORM_CONTENT) + INCLUDE(${CMAKE_ROOT}/Modules/CMakeDetermineCompilerId.cmake) + CMAKE_DETERMINE_COMPILER_ID(CXX CXXFLAGS CMakeCXXCompilerId.cpp) + + # Set old compiler and platform id variables. + IF("${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ID}" MATCHES "GNU") + SET(CMAKE_COMPILER_IS_GNUCXX 1) + ENDIF("${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ID}" MATCHES "GNU") + IF("${CMAKE_CXX_PLATFORM_ID}" MATCHES "MinGW") + SET(CMAKE_COMPILER_IS_MINGW 1) + ELSEIF("${CMAKE_CXX_PLATFORM_ID}" MATCHES "Cygwin") + SET(CMAKE_COMPILER_IS_CYGWIN 1) + ENDIF("${CMAKE_CXX_PLATFORM_ID}" MATCHES "MinGW") +ENDIF(NOT C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ID_RUN) + +# if we have a g++ cross compiler, they have usually some prefix, like +# e.g. powerpc-linux-g++, arm-elf-g++ or i586-mingw32msvc-g++ , optionally +# with a 3-component version number at the end (e.g. arm-eabi-gcc-4.5.2). +# The other tools of the toolchain usually have the same prefix +# NAME_WE cannot be used since then this test will fail for names lile +# "arm-unknown-nto-qnx6.3.0-gcc.exe", where BASENAME would be +# "arm-unknown-nto-qnx6" instead of the correct "arm-unknown-nto-qnx6.3.0-" +IF (CMAKE_CROSSCOMPILING + AND "${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ID}" MATCHES "GNU" + AND NOT _C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X) + GET_FILENAME_COMPONENT(COMPILER_BASENAME "${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ER}" NAME) + IF (COMPILER_BASENAME MATCHES "^(.+-)[gc]\\+\\+(-[0-9]+\\.[0-9]+\\.[0-9]+)?(\\.exe)?$") + SET(_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X ${CMAKE_MATCH_1}) + ENDIF (COMPILER_BASENAME MATCHES "^(.+-)[gc]\\+\\+(-[0-9]+\\.[0-9]+\\.[0-9]+)?(\\.exe)?$") + + # if "llvm-" is part of the prefix, remove it, since llvm doesn't have its own binutils + # but uses the regular ar, objcopy, etc. (instead of llvm-objcopy etc.) + IF ("${_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X}" MATCHES "(.+-)?llvm-$") + SET(_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X ${CMAKE_MATCH_1}) + ENDIF ("${_C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X}" MATCHES "(.+-)?llvm-$") + +ENDIF (CMAKE_CROSSCOMPILING + AND "${C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ID}" MATCHES "GNU" + AND NOT _CMAKE_TOOLCHAIN_PREFIX) + +INCLUDE(${CMAKE_ROOT}/Modules/CMakeClDeps.cmake) +INCLUDE(CMakeFindBinUtils) +IF(MSVC_CXX_ARCHITECTURE_ID) + SET(SET_MSVC_CXX_ARCHITECTURE_ID + "SET(MSVC_CXX_ARCHITECTURE_ID ${MSVC_CXX_ARCHITECTURE_ID})") +ENDIF(MSVC_CXX_ARCHITECTURE_ID) +# configure all variables set in this file +CONFIGURE_FILE(${CMAKE_ROOT}/Modules/CMakeCXXCompiler.cmake.in + ${CMAKE_BINARY_DIR}${CMAKE_FILES_DIRECTORY}/CMakeCXXCompiler.cmake + @ONLY IMMEDIATE # IMMEDIATE must be here for compatibility mode <= 2.0 + ) + +SET(CMAKE_CXX_COMPILER_ENV_VAR "CXX") |
